CVS Health is dedicated to building a world of health around every individual, and they are seeking a Telesales Representative to help acquire new members and manage existing relationships. The role involves utilizing a lead generation platform to build a book of business, servicing member inquiries, and achieving sales goals while ensuring high levels of member satisfaction.
Responsibilities
- Acquisition of new members via inbound and outbound calls
- Assessing customer needs for products and services using insightful, probing questions, and demonstrating superior listening skills
- Servicing of existing members and inquiries related to utilization of their product, benefits, etc
- Cross selling ancillary products as well as any other applicable products to existing members
- Retention of existing members
- Maintaining knowledge levels with respect to CMS and states regulations
- Ability to multitask, and effectively use computer while interacting with prospects and members via phone
- Ensuring that the relevant information is captured in Customer Relationship Management system (CRM)
- Meeting sales goals, conversion rates, and cross sell rates for acquisition of new members as outlined in the annual performance plan
- Contacting prospective members within the time limit outlined in the annual performance plan
- Achieving the member retention rate as outlined in the annual performance plan
- Highest levels of member satisfaction as measured by various member surveys and member retention rate
- Expert level understanding of products, services, and processes offered by the company
- Ability to pass on an annual basis: American Health Insurance Plans (AHIP), Continued Education (CE’s), Product Certification, Required Security and Compliance, Client/Carrier Certifications, Any required CMS Certifications

Company Overview
- CVS Health is a health solutions company that provides an integrated healthcare services to its members. It was founded in 1963, and is headquartered in Woonsocket, Rhode Island, USA, with a workforce of 10001+ employees. Its website is https://www.cvshealth.com/.
